<p class="PDq2pG_selectionAnchorContainer" data-start="0" data-end="296"><strong data-start="5" data-end="148">U.S. insurance stocks have been doing quite well since the beginning of May 2026, and they have materially outperformed the overall market.</strong> I’m using the <strong data-start="163" data-end="208">May 1 close through the September 3 close</strong> so that we compare complete trading days; these are price changes, excluding dividends.</p>
<p data-start="298" data-end="693">The cleanest broad measure is the <strong data-start="332" data-end="368">iShares U.S. Insurance ETF (IAK)</strong>, which covers U.S. life, property and casualty insurers. It rose from <strong data-start="439" data-end="493">$132.01 on May 1 to $147.87 on September 3: +12.0%</strong>. An alternative, more equal-weighted measure, the <strong data-start="582" data-end="614">SPDR S&amp;P Insurance ETF (KIE)</strong>, rose from <strong data-start="626" data-end="654">$56.79 to $64.80: +14.1%</strong>.</p>
<p data-start="695" data-end="924">For comparison, the <strong data-start="715" data-end="736">S&amp;P 500 ETF (SPY)</strong> went from $720.65 to $773.17 over the same period, <strong data-start="788" data-end="797">+7.3%</strong>. So insurers have beaten the market by roughly <strong data-start="845" data-end="870">5–7 percentage points</strong> in four months.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<blockquote><p>Data-center investment has become one of the largest capital-expenditure cycles in financial markets, with U.S. hyperscalers expected to deploy roughly $700 billion in 2026. This investment boom has raised concerns that large computing loads impose external costs on households through higher electricity prices. Using a 50-state panel for 2021-2024, we find no statistically significant evidence that data-center presence, installed capacity, or capacity expansion predicts residential electricity-price inflation across extensive-margin, intensive-margin, fixed-effects, and timing specifications. We propose an energyinternalization mechanism: hyperscalers can partially internalize incremental electricity demand through contracted or dedicated generation, including solar and wind energy. Consequently, gross datacenter electricity consumption need not translate one-for-one into net pressure on residential electricity supply. The findings suggest that the extraordinary AI capital-investment cycle has not, thus far, produced a detectable residential electricity-price externality.</p></blockquote>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<blockquote><p>&#8230;major publicly traded cybersecurity firms lost roughly <strong data-start="6012" data-end="6030">$65–80 billion</strong>, or about <strong data-start="6041" data-end="6074">8–10% of their combined value</strong>, in the days following disclosure of the Hugging Face/OpenAI incident; by early September they had recovered roughly <strong data-start="6192" data-end="6207">$58 billion</strong>, representing about <strong data-start="6228" data-end="6238">70–90%</strong> of that drawdown, depending on whether July 15 or July 20 is used as the pre-event baseline.</p></blockquote>
<p>That is from GPT Pro, there is more at <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://chatgpt.com/share/6a99abe6-ae04-83ea-963a-b147da2bd2ff" target="_blank" rel="noopener">the link</a>.  As a very rough approximation, say you dismiss the price bounceback altogether as either random or due to good earnings reports.  You have &#8220;the value of previous cybersecurity efforts&#8221; falling by eight to ten percent.  I take that to be very broadly consistent with some of the estimates discussed in <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://marginalrevolution.com/marginalrevolution/2026/09/numbers-numbers-numbers.html" target="_blank" rel="noopener">my previous post on the numbers</a>.</p>
<p>In any case that is a significant sum.  But do note that if the AI models were on the verge of doing truly terrible things to us, the market might estimate the value of our cyberprotection of falling more than eight to ten percent?</p>
<p>More generally, perhaps these numbers could be used to discipline the discussion a bit?  Or will I read long lists of reasons why they show us nothing, in that case try coming up with some other market price-based indicators of AI risk?  Vix will not do it for you, not these days.  I see many metaphors and insinuations and random anecdotes of AI terror, not numbers.  Maybe you think your ideas about AI risk are so important that no market prices can reflect them?  (If you really believe that, does it mean you would not be worried, and would not cite the numbers, if the value of those companies fell by ninety percent?)</p>
<p>I am sure others can improve on what I am putting forward, and furthermore we should track the continuing progress of these share values over time, especially if other AI hack attacks surface.</p>
<p>Overall I am <em>extremely</em> skeptical of arguments that essentially take the form of &#8220;what I am concerned about is too big and too important to show up in any market prices.&#8221;  Pick your market prices!</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<blockquote><p>Wall Street banks are pushing large law firms to cut fees, arguing that the business model that has enriched top lawyers for decades is not sustainable in an era of AI.</p>
<p>Morgan Stanley and Citigroup have told major law firms they want to set up new payment arrangements that would save them money, the banks’ in-house lawyers told the FT&#8230;</p>
<p>“If the number of hours they’re working on a matter has come down because of AI . . . our expectation is for costs to come down significantly per transaction,” Adam Meshel, global head of legal at Citigroup, told the FT.</p>
<p>He said the bank had started asking law firms to bid for work, explaining during the bidding process how much they were saving using AI&#8230;</p>
<p>The ability to complete tasks more quickly could mark “a fundamental altering of the revenue foundation for these mega firms”, he said.</p></blockquote>

<p data-pm-slice="1 1 []">&#8220;The global cyber insurance market was worth nearly $15 billion last year and is expected to reach roughly $28 billion by 2030, Munich Re estimated in its latest report. Aon said earlier this year that nearly 20% of cyberattacks will involve generative AI by 2027, according to its forecasts.&#8221;</p>
</blockquote>
<p data-pm-slice="1 1 []">Here is <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://www.businessinsurance.com/as-ai-agents-go-rogue-cyber-insurers-are-adapting-their-policies/" target="_blank" rel="noopener">the article</a>, via Marc Pfeiffer.  Now those are some concrete numbers, broadly taken from a market context, admittedly based on sectoral estimates rather than on prices per se.  But if cyberinsurance expenditures are set to almost double by 2030, you might think that cyber costs more generally might be (very) roughly doubling as well.  The 20% of cyberattacks involving generative AI does not itself pin down losses, since that 20% might be especially costly.  Still, if you match the 20% rise to the estimated near doubling of the cyberinsurance market (the bigger potential losers are more likely to buy insurance?), you still end up with sums that are very high but, dare I say, not the end of life as we know it.  Claude 5.1 for instances <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://claude.ai/share/1cb078c2-1fa4-42c5-86a5-7a890c6399c8" target="_blank" rel="noopener">estimates</a> current U.S. cybersecurity costs in the range of $100 to $300 billion, and of course that is slated to go up a fair amount.  It could double over five years&#8217; time, as indicated above.</p>
<p data-pm-slice="1 1 []">Numbers!  Thank goodness.</p>
<p data-pm-slice="1 1 []">One way of looking at that estimate is to think that cyber costs will go up about thirteen percent a year, and eventually defense will catch up.  Another perspective is that cyber costs may continue rising thirteen percent a year until the whole economy falls apart, or we return to the pre-digital era (which I remember well).  So there are both optimistic and pessimistic reads on the above figures.</p>
<p data-pm-slice="1 1 []">You can say Nicholas Decker is burning in hell, or that the AIs are a civilization, but what I really want are some numbers.  Tied to market data, ideally.  I am not saying the numbers above are the right numbers, but I am saying they are better than no numbers at all.  Do you have some numbers for me?  If not, why not?</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>How much redistribution will AI require? A common scenario is that AI raises output enormously, but labor’s share of income collapses. GDP per capita goes up but workers get poorer, and making workers whole requires massive redistribution. In my <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://alextabarrok.com/papers/how-much-redistribution-will-ai-require.pdf">latest paper</a>, I run the numbers and conclude that this is probably incorrect.</p>
<p>The idea is simple. Labor income is GDP multiplied by labor’s share of GDP. What matters is the product. A smaller share of a much larger economy can still mean more income for labor. If the pie is growing, labor&#8217;s slice of the pie can shrink even as labor income rises.</p>
<p>Suppose that without AI, real GDP per capita grows at 2 percent a year and labor receives 60 percent of GDP. Now look ten years ahead. What is required to keep labor&#8217;s income growing at the same or higher rate?</p>
<p>If AI raises growth to 5 percent a year, GDP after ten years will be about 34 percent larger than on the no-AI path. Labor’s share can fall from 60 percent to about 45 percent and workers, in aggregate, will still have exactly as much real income as they would have had without AI.</p>
<p>If AI raises growth to 10 percent a year—the kind of number Satya Nadella and Dario Amodei talk about—GDP after ten years will be more than twice as large relative to the no-AI path. Labor’s share can then fall all the way to 28 percent without reducing aggregate labor income. Twenty-eight percent of an economy that has more than doubled is about the same as sixty percent of the smaller economy.</p>
<p>The figure shows how much redistribution is required after 10 years under a variety of scenarios.</p>

The white region above the dashed line requires no transfer. Which region are we headed for? Consider three &#8220;stylized&#8221; views.</p>
<p>The econ-pessimist, following Acemoglu, thinks AI displaces some but relatively few tasks because AI simply is not productive enough to replace much labor profitably. Growth is only 2.1 percent and labor’s share falls to 56.6 percent, although particular industries may still get hammered. The required transfer is 2.7 percent of GDP.</p>
<p>The econ-optimist, in the spirit of Tyler, myself, and Kevin Bryan, thinks automation also creates complementarities and new tasks for humans. Growth rises to 4.1 percent, labor’s share is 51.4 percent, and both labor and capital gain without any transfer.</p>
<p>The techno-optimist, following Amodei, has the superficially scariest labor-market scenario: three-quarters of labor income is displaced and labor’s share falls to just 22.9 percent. But productivity growth is also enormous, producing 10 percent annual growth. The transfer needed to keep labor as a whole on its no-AI path is only 5.3 percent of GDP.</p>
<p>That last calculation is the one I find most surprising. You can have something close to the techno-capitalist dystopia in terms of factor shares—labor gets less than a quarter of GDP—and still have a manageable redistribution problem because GDP has gotten so much larger.</p>
<p>Moreover, a transfer equal to 5 percent of GDP need not mean raising taxes by 5 percent of GDP. We already tax labor a lot. We could thus compensate labor by shifting from labor taxes to other taxes. Federal payroll taxes alone are about 6 percent of GDP. Cutting payroll taxes and replacing them with a broad consumption tax that also reaches spending from capital income and accumulated wealth is a form of labor compensation (plus we could have some transfers to those with no labor income).</p>
<p>Of course, keeping aggregate labor income whole does not mean every worker does well. There could still be enormous churn, big losses in particular occupations, and painful transitions.</p>
<p>Nevertheless, the larger point is that labor’s share by itself tells us surprisingly little about the distributional consequences of AI. We also need to know how much the economy grows.</p>
<p>If AI produces ordinary growth while dramatically reducing labor’s share, redistribution becomes very difficult. But if AI really does produce 5, 10, or 15 percent annual growth, the compensation problem is surprisingly modest even with very large displacement. As I have <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://marginalrevolution.com/marginalrevolution/2026/04/ai-unemployment-and-work.html">emphasized elsewhere</a>, we could cut the working week in half under many scenarios and increase hourly wages above the non-AI benchmark and make both capital and labor better off.</p>
<p>Growth is a good problem to have.</p>

<blockquote><p>Michael Moritz has written books through every phase of his life: the first history of Apple and an account of Chrysler’s near-death while he was a journalist at <i>Time</i>, a study of Alex Ferguson’s Manchester United in the middle of his 38 years at Sequoia, and now <em>Ausländer</em>, a family memoir, after leaving the firm. Moritz calls himself a dilettante with too many interests, but listen to him on learning to paint in his 40s, or the questions he would ask a ten-year-old boy in a German village in 1890, and you may decide that unsatisfied curiosity is not a small thing to build a life on.</p>
<p>Tyler and Michael discuss his childhood in Wales, where his love for visual arts came from, why he disappointed his Latin teacher, having Thanksgiving dinner with Philip Roth, why children don’t interrogate their parents about their history, what he feels visiting Germany and why he now holds German citizenship, how a history major with no technical background talked his way into Sequoia, his unpublished Don Valentine profile, what people underrate about Steve Jobs, obsessives versus dilettantes, why capitalism was more ablaze in China than America, what funding the Booker Prize taught him about his own ignorance, how to improve San nonprofits, how an incurable cancer diagnosis changed his calendar, why Britain’s stuck, what he’ll learn next, and more.</p></blockquote>
<p>Excerpt:</p>
<blockquote><p><strong>COWEN: </strong>Is it easy to live with an <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Otto_Dix">Otto Dix</a> painting or sketch? It hangs on the wall. Many people think it’s ugly. It reminds one of unpleasant things in history, right?</p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>Yes, for Harriet and me it is. I think the tougher, more strenuous, grueling works of art that other people would have difficulty living with have many layers to them. You explore them, and they’re difficult pictures, and they’re not easy at first sight. Unlike easier pictures that may be a bit more decorative, they leave room for plenty of exploration, as the years go by. Then they’re redolent, they tell stories. They’re redolent of history. They’re images of a different epoch. I think most of the paintings that we’ve been lucky enough to find over the years, they are tough paintings.</p>
<p><strong>COWEN: </strong>I feel that way about Haitian art, which has many brutal scenes. For you, is <a href="http://feeds.feedblitz.com/~/t/0/0/marginalrevolution/~https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Marc_Chagall">Chagall</a> too sentimental?</p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>Yes.</p>
<p><strong>COWEN: </strong>You don’t want to put it on your wall?</p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>The earlier Chagalls I’ve been drawn to, but neither of us have felt the urge or the need to go out in pursuit of Chagall.</p>
<p><strong>COWEN: </strong>What is your own painting like? <strong> </strong></p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>Oh, exasperating.</p>
<p><strong>COWEN: </strong>Neue Sachlichkeit or something else, it’s like Kossoff?</p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>No, I don’t know if you’ve ever tried painting or drawing. I didn’t take it up until I was in my mid 40s. I’d never picked up a crayon or outside of the obligatory, abbreviated art lessons that always seem to be held later on Thursday afternoon, with everybody waiting for the bell to ring to end school. I’d never taken up a crayon or drew, or let alone painted.</p>
<p>If I look back today at what I did early on, it’s a lot better. Then if I look at the paintings that I try to make, my goodness, it is an extremely humbling experience, but I enjoy it. I really enjoy it. There’s nothing like getting lost in making a painting, and before you know it, two hours have gone, and you have no idea where the time went.</p></blockquote>
<p>And:</p>
<blockquote><p><strong>COWEN: </strong>If we think of your interest in Steve Jobs, your book on Alex Ferguson, the art you buy, that you’ve now written a book on the Holocaust, is there some general pattern where trying to come to terms with really difficult things, is this a recurring theme in your life? Learning how to paint, that’s very hard, right?</p>
<p><strong>MORITZ: </strong>I haven’t really thought about it that way, but I think life is made richer by having a challenge that you’re not sure whether you’re up to conquering. I’ve always been up for that. Each of these books has really just sprung out of being curious about something. I’m not sure that there’s any greater pattern than unsatisfied curiosity.</p></blockquote>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<blockquote><p>After expanding for four decades, the U.S. college wage premium is experiencing a sustained contraction, dropping sharply from 0.626 in 2022 to 0.575 in 2026. Using Current Population Survey Outgoing Rotation Group data through 2026, we show that standard market-clearing supply-and demand accounting implies an unprecedented drop in relative demand for college labor-the first sustained negative relative demand growth in a series spanning back to 1914. Linking individual wage data to task-based generative AI exposure, we document that post-2022 wage growth slowed disproportionately in high-exposure occupations, which employ a disproportionate share of college graduates. By 2026, going from zero occupational AI exposure to full exposure had a negative effect on wages of -0.086. Combined with the college-non-college exposure gap, this mechanism accounts for roughly 28 percent of the total drop in the college wage premium from 2022 to 2026. While noncausal, these patterns indicate that task displacement in AI-exposed white-collar occupations plays a quantitatively meaningful role in the recent compression of the aggregate skill premium.</p></blockquote>
